Time & Date Setup Page
The options on the Time & Date Setup page (FIG. 47) allow you to set and adjust time and date
information on the NetLinx Master. If the time and/or date on the Master is modified, all connected
devices will be updated to reflect the new information.
FIG. 47
Time and Date Setup page
MVP touch panels do not have an on-board clock; the only way to modify a panel's
time without altering the Master is via NetLinx Code.
